What were the original carrot colors?
What were the original carrot colors? Originally, carrots were not the vibrant orange we are familiar with today. They were primarily purple and yellow, with some varieties also appearing in white and red. What do you think a butterfly symbolizes for the victims of the Holocaust?
A butterfly is a poignant symbol for Holocaust victims, representing hope, transformation, and the enduring spirit of those who suffered. This symbol is rooted in the poem "The Butterfly" by Pavel Friedmann, a young victim of the Holocaust, which evokes the beauty and fragility of life amidst the horrors of the Holocaust. When did color films come out?
When did color films come out? Color films were first introduced in the early 20th century, with the first successful color process, Kinemacolor, debuting in 1908.
